Emoji search-n-type picker

import { readFileSync } from 'node:fs' | |
import { pack, unpack } from 'msgpackr' | |
// Load tag->emo list | |
let a | |
try { | |
a = JSON.parse(readFileSync('./emojis.json')) | |
} catch (err) { | |
console.error(err.message) | |
console.log('do you have the input file?') | |
console.log('run:') | |
console.log('wget https://api.github.com/emojis') | |
process.exit(1) | |
} | |
// Rewrite all values to emoji/unicode characters | |
const b = {} | |
for (const key in a) { | |
const v = a[key] | |
const m = v.match(/unicode\/(.+)\.png/) | |
if (!m) { | |
console.log('Failed match', key, a[key]) | |
continue | |
} | |
const u = m[1] | |
.split(/-/) | |
.map(c => `\\u{${c}}`) | |
.join('') | |
b[key] = eval(`'${u}'`) // eslint-disable-line no-eval | |
} | |
// b now contains simple keyword => emoji pairs. | |
// Compress list into a Trie | |
// Attempt #3, after I read the wikipage https://en.wikipedia.org/wiki/Radix_tree | |
const root = {} | |
function isLeaf (n) { return typeof n === 'string' } | |
function lookup (key) { | |
let n = root | |
let depth = 0 | |
while (!isLeaf(n) && depth < key.length) { | |
const suffix = key.slice(depth) | |
const edge = Object.keys(n).find(edge => suffix.startsWith(edge)) | |
if (edge) { | |
depth += edge.length | |
n = n[edge] | |
} else break | |
} | |
const exactHit = isLeaf(n) && key.length === depth | |
return [exactHit, n, depth] | |
} | |
// Not needed during production. use prebuilt tree | |
function put (key, value) { | |
key += '.' // Let '.' be the terminator, avoid leaf-to-branch-rewriting | |
if (typeof value !== 'string') throw new Error('Expected value:string') | |
const [hit, n, depth] = lookup(key) | |
if (hit) throw new Error('Key exists') | |
const suffix = key.slice(depth) | |
// Rewrite Leaf to branch (not needed) | |
// if isLeaf(n); then n is terminator of key: key.slice(0, depth) | |
if (isLeaf(n)) throw new Error('MentalError') | |
// Find overlapping-candidates | |
let overlap = 0 | |
let e | |
for (const edge of Object.keys(n)) { | |
if (e) break | |
for (let i = 0; i < Math.min(suffix.length, edge.length); i++) { | |
if (suffix[i] === edge[i]) { | |
e = edge | |
overlap++ | |
} else break | |
} | |
} | |
if (!e) { // Insert remaining depth | |
n[suffix] = value | |
} else { // split/branch | |
n[e.slice(0, overlap)] = { | |
[e.slice(overlap)]: n[e], // insert left | |
[suffix.slice(overlap)]: value // insert right | |
} | |
delete n[e] // delete old edge | |
} | |
} | |
// Store all emojis in a Radix-Trie | |
for (const name of Object.keys(b)) { | |
put(name, b[name]) | |
} | |
function * traverse (n, path = '', d = 0) { | |
if (isLeaf(n)) return yield [n, path, d] // .slice(0, path.length - 1)] | |
for (const e in n) { | |
for (const leaf of traverse(n[e], path + e, d + 1)) yield leaf | |
} | |
} | |
export function search (keyword) { | |
const [hit, n, depth] = lookup(keyword + '.') | |
const partial = [] | |
const p = keyword.slice(0, depth) | |
for (const leaf of traverse(n, p, depth)) partial.push(leaf) | |
console.log(`Found ${hit}`, hit ? n : partial) | |
} | |
if (true) { // Print stats | |
console.log('\n\n========= DONE | stats ===========') | |
const rootJsonSize = JSON.stringify(root).length | |
console.log('Input file size', JSON.stringify(a).length) | |
console.log('Plainlist', JSON.stringify(b).length) | |
console.log('RadixTree', rootJsonSize) | |
const rtpRatio = rootJsonSize / JSON.stringify(b).length | |
const mpjsonRatio = pack(root).length / rootJsonSize | |
console.log('RT vs Plain', rtpRatio) | |
console.log('MsgPack vs JSON', mpjsonRatio, `(${pack(root).length}B)`) | |
} | |
console.log('\nUsage: node emosearch.js [searchterm]\n') | |
const term = process.argv[2] || 'comp' | |
console.log('\n\nSearching for:', term) | |
search(term) |
